Electro Mechanical Fitter Job Description Template
Our company is looking for a Electro Mechanical Fitter to join our team.
Responsibilities:
- Must be methodical and accurate and make notes and reports during the disassembly process;
- Undertake works to a high standard on a first-time fix basis where possible;
- Work independently as well as part of a team;
- Inspect and disassemble rotating machines including electric motors;
- Use of Rotor Alignment tools, megger, fluke, bearing scrapper, micrometres and Vernier callipers;
- Submission of daily and weekly paperwork accurately and on time;
- Accurately assess damage and wear on electric motors and other machines;
- This role would also require site project support and emergency work to be carried out (overnight) as and when required;
- Can utilise milling Machines, Grinders, Lathes and other machinery;
- Carry out basic electrical testing to establish machine condition.
